by IMEMC News
Dec 12, 2022

Late on Sunday night, Israeli soldiers invaded the Eastern neighborhood of Jenin city, in the northern part of the occupied West Bank, killed a child while standing on her home’s rooftop, injured a young man, and abducted three.

The attack occurred before midnight Sunday when undercover soldiers following many several armored military vehicles invaded Jenin.

Sources at the Khalil Suleiman Hospital in Jenin said the soldiers killed Jenna Majdi Essam Zakarna, 16, after shooting her with live fire in the head.

Jenna’s family said the soldiers fatally shot her while standing on the rooftop of their home in the Eastern Neighborhood.

Her family added they found her body on their rooftop after the soldiers withdrew from the city.

Hundreds of Palestinians marched carrying the corpse of the slain child while chanting for liberation, independence and ongoing resistance against the illegal Israeli occupation.

The soldiers also stormed and ransacked many homes before abducting Hasan Ahmad Mer’ey, 30, Tha’er Jihad Hanthawi, 40, and his brother Mohammad, 33.

Furthermore, the soldiers caused damage to several parked cars and a shop during protests that took place in the Al-Bayader area in Jenin.

The Israeli army claimed it arrested a Palestinian reportedly “planning attacks against the soldiers and Israeli targets.”

Furthermore, the Palestinian Health Ministry said the soldiers also shot a young man with a bullet in the leg before he was rushed to Ibn Sina Specialized Hospital suffering mild-to-moderate wounds.

Also, Palestinian resistance fighters exchanged fire with Israeli soldiers who invaded Jenin and again while withdrawing from the city.

16-year-old Palestinian Girl Killed by Israeli Army Gunfire in Jenin, Health Ministry Says

Clashes between Israeli forces and Palestinians broke out in the West Bank city when IDF arrested three wanted Palestinians. According to a preliminary army investigation the 16-year-old was likely shot by mistake

by Jack Khoury for Haaretz
Dec 12, 2022 12:57 am IST

A Palestinian girl was killed Sunday night by Israeli army gunfire in the West Bank city of Jenin, according to the Palestinian Health Ministry.

The girl, identified as 16-year-old Jana Zakarna, was struck in the head while on her house roof and found dead after the Israeli troops withdrew from Jenin, Palestinian news agency Wafa reported.

The IDF spokesperson released a statement saying that Israeli security forces conducted three arrests in Jenin of Palestinians suspected of carrying out attacks against Israelis. During the operation, shots were fired and explosive devices were thrown towards the Israeli forces, who then returned fire, the IDF says.

Later on Monday, an IDF source said that according to a preliminary investigation, Zakarna might have been shot by accident. The source said that an IDF sniper who spotted two figures standing on the roof claimed that one of them was armed, and authorized to open fire.

Palestinian factions in Jenin declared a general strike following the death of the Zakarna.

In an interview with the Nazareth-based radio station Radio Ashams on Monday, Zakarna's uncle said that Jana heard gunshots and went up to the roof to see what was happening. "There was an exchange of gunfire about 50 meters away, and she didn't think she would be hurt. After a few minutes her father went up and found her there lying on the floor." According to the uncle, Jana was struck in the head but at the hospital they identified at least four more gunshot wounds in her body.

In a conversation with Haaretz on Monday, the uncle stressed that the family denies that Jana went up the roof to photograph the military activity in the area. According to him, as soon as he arrived at the scene he found Jana lying dead with no phone or any filming equipment.

He then explained that her body was transferred to Nablus University Hospital for an autopsy and to determine how she was injured. Despite hearing that Palestinian militants may have shot it, he added: "On the other hand, we know that Israeli snipers are always stationed on the roofs of surrounding buildings during operations." Jana was the eldest of three daughters and had a younger brother.

However, the victim's father told a different story about why Zakarna went to the roof. According to him, Zakarna's cat lived in a basket on top of her house, and when she heard shooting nearby, she rushed to bring it home. When he went to look for his daughter, he found her dead on the roof, with the cat by her side.

Prime Minister Yair Lapid expressed his condolences over the death of Zakarna to her family. He also stressed that the investigation findings that were published are preliminary and that the security sources are still probing the incident.

"The State of Israel will continue to work to thwart terrorism and capture terrorists wherever necessary, I trust the soldiers of the IDF and the security forces that in their activities, even the most complex, they are doing and will continue to do their utmost in order to prevent harm to the innocent," he wrote on Twitter.

In a meeting of the National Unity Party on Monday, Defense Minister Benny Gantz expressed grief over Zakarna's death "as in any death of someone not involved in terrorism is regrettable." Gantz added that as a result of the IDF's activity to arrest suspects involved in shooting attacks and terrorist organizations with the aim of murdering Israelis, charges and incendiary bottles were thrown at the security forces, who then returned fire in self-defense.

The army is investigating the incident, Gantz said and assured that "unlike those who sit on the roads with weapons, stones and Molotov cocktails, waiting for an opportunity to kill Israeli children, women, and old men – IDF soldiers do not intentionally shoot uninvolved people."

The Palestinian Prime Minister, Mohammad Shtayyeh, told during his cabinet meeting on Monday that the Palestinian Authority is calling on the UN Secretary-General for Children and War Zones, Virginia Gamba, who arrived Sunday to visit Israel and the West Bank, to investigate the circumstances of the case. "Zakarna's murder is the latest in a long line of Palestinian children's murders committed by occupation soldiers," he said.

Ata Abu Ramila, one of the leaders of Fatah in Jenin, announced that all Palestinian factions in the refugee camp and the city will strike tomorrow to mark Zakarna's death.

Hussein al-Sheikh, secretary general of the PLO Executive Committee, said that Zakarna was a "victim of the heinous crime of the occupation of Jenin." He additionally called on "regional and international officials to immediately investigate the circumstances of her execution."

Earlier in the night, the Palestinian Health Ministry reported two Palestinians were wounded by Israeli army gunfire in Jenin. The two were hospitalized in moderate and light condition.

On Thursday, three Palestinians were killed by Israeli military gunfire in Jenin, the Health Ministry in Ramallah reported. The Israeli military said its forces were conducting an operation to arrest 15 wanted men in Jenin when armed Palestinians began to fire at them.
